Late last month, I visited a lovely park in Oakland, the Uptown ArtPark, that was filled with sculptures... and inspiration. I posted the first photo of the sculptures I photographed that day, here, which was titled "Dandelion" by artist, Karen Cusolito, now I bring you two more. They are titled, "Offering" and "Uprising" by Bruce Johnson. Both sculptures are made of redwood and copper, and both were dated 2009. I must say, I enjoyed them very much, but there was something about "Offering" that captured my attention longer as I studied it from all angles.
